Job Overview: We are seeking a skilled and experienced Risk Manager to join our team. The Risk Manager will be responsible for identifying, assessing, and mitigating risks across our organization, ensuring adherence to risk management policies and regulatory requirements. This role requires strong analytical abilities, attention to detail, and the ability to collaborate effectively with cross-functional teams to implement robust risk management strategies.

Roles And Responsibilities

  • Risk Assessment and Analysis: Identify, assess, and prioritize risks across various functions and departments within the organization. Conduct quantitative and qualitative risk analysis, including risk modeling, scenario analysis, and stress testing to evaluate potential impacts on business operations and financial outcomes.
  • Risk Mitigation Strategies: Develop and implement risk mitigation strategies and action plans to address identified risks. Work closely with department heads and senior management to implement controls, policies, and procedures aimed at reducing exposure to risks while optimizing business opportunities.
  • Compliance and Regulatory Oversight: 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and internal policies related to risk management. Stay abreast of regulatory changes and industry best practices to maintain effective risk governance frameworks and practices.
  • Risk Reporting and Communication: Prepare comprehensive risk reports and dashboards for senior management and board of directors, highlighting key risk exposures, mitigation efforts, and recommendations for risk management enhancements. Communicate risk findings and trends effectively to stakeholders.
  • Risk Culture and Awareness: Promote a strong risk-aware culture across the organization through training programs, workshops, and ongoing communication. Foster a proactive approach to risk identification and management among employees at all levels.
  • Incident Response and Crisis Management: Develop and implement incident response plans and procedures to manage and mitigate risks during emergencies or crises. Coordinate with internal stakeholders and external partners to ensure timely and effective response actions.
  • Risk Monitoring and Surveillance: Monitor and analyze risk indicators and key risk metrics to proactively identify emerging risks or trends. Implement risk monitoring tools and systems to enhance surveillance capabilities and facilitate real-time risk assessment.

Skills Required

  • Bachelor’s degree in Risk Management, Finance, Business Administration, or a related field. Master’s degree (MBA, MSc Risk Management) and professional certifications (e.g., CRM, FRM) are preferred.
  • 5+ years of experience in risk management, compliance, or related roles within the financial services industry or a corporate environment.
  • Strong understanding of risk management principles, methodologies, and regulatory requirements (e.g., Basel III, GDPR, SOX).
  • Advanced analytical skills with proficiency in risk assessment tools, statistical analysis, and risk modeling techniques.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to convey complex risk concepts and recommendations to senior management and stakeholders.
  • Proven leadership and project management abilities, with a track record of successfully implementing risk management initiatives and driving organizational change.
  • Strategic thinking and problem-solving capabilities, with the ability to anticipate risks and develop proactive solutions.

Compensation

  • The base salary for a Risk Manager typically ranges from $90,000 to $140,000 per year, depending on experience and qualifications.
  • Performance-based bonuses and incentives may range from 10% to 30% of base salary, based on individual and company performance metrics.
  • Additional benefits may include health insurance, retirement savings plans, paid time off, and professional development opportunities.
